Sourcing guidance for Hinge Pin
What are the key material considerations for selecting high-performance hinge pins?
The choice of material is critical for durability and load-bearing capacity. For corrosive environments (marine or outdoor), 304 or 316 Stainless Steel is essential. For heavy-duty industrial applications, hardened carbon steel or alloy steel provides superior shear strength. Always verify the Rockwell hardness (HRC) to ensure the pin can withstand repetitive friction without deforming.
Which technical specifications and tolerances are vital for B2B procurement?
Precision is paramount to prevent door sag or mechanical failure. Buyers should specify diameter tolerances (typically +/- 0.01mm to 0.05mm) and surface roughness (Ra). For automated assembly lines, ensure the pins have chamfered ends to facilitate easy insertion. Requesting a Material Test Report (MTR) is the best way to confirm chemical composition and mechanical properties.
What compliance standards should hinge pins meet for international markets?
Depending on the application, products should align with ANSI/BHMA standards for builders' hardware or ISO 9001 for manufacturing consistency. For automotive or aerospace use, look for IATF 16949 certification. Additionally, ensure the plating or coating (such as zinc or chrome) complies with RoHS and REACH regulations to avoid customs issues in the EU and North America.
How do different surface treatments affect the longevity of hinge pins?
Zinc plating offers basic rust resistance at a low cost, while Nickel or Chrome plating provides a smoother finish and better wear resistance. For extreme conditions, Black Oxide or Passivation (for stainless steel) is recommended. If the pin is used in high-friction machinery, a molybdenum disulfide (MoS2) coating can act as a dry lubricant to reduce maintenance frequency.
Cross-Border Sourcing & Risk Management for Hinge Pins
How can I mitigate quality risks when sourcing hinge pins from overseas?
Implement a multi-stage inspection process. Start by requesting pre-production samples for lab testing. Before final shipment, hire a third-party inspection agency to perform a Random Sampling Inspection (AQL 2.5/4.0) focusing on dimensional accuracy and salt spray test results. What are the best strategies for negotiating with industrial hardware suppliers?
Focus on Total Cost of Ownership (TCO) rather than just the unit price. Negotiate based on volume tiers; for example, a 10,000-unit order should yield a 10-15% discount compared to a 1,000-unit order. Discuss packaging requirements early—industrial pins are heavy, and poor packaging leads to box breakage and surface scratches during sea freight.
What logistics and customs precautions should be taken for heavy metal components?
Hinge pins are high-density items. To optimize costs, Sea Freight (LCL or FCL) is preferred over air. Ensure the supplier provides the correct HS Code (typically 7318.24 for pins/cotters) to avoid tariff miscalculations. Be aware of anti-dumping duties that some countries impose on specific steel fasteners from China; always check your local trade policy before finalizing the contract.
